Teenage Mary Cummings, who has "been Born Again her whole life," is about to enter her senior year at American Eagle Christian High School near Baltimore with her Fundamentalist Christian friends Hilary Faye and Veronica, the three of whom have formed a girl group called the Christian Jewels. Everything seems perfect—until Mary’s "perfect Christian boyfriend" Dean tells her, as they’re swimming underwater, that he thinks he's gay.

The stripper Rachel is hit by a cab but survives in the emergency room of a hospital. However, she sees Death chasing her, but she does not succeed in convincing the nurses. She is drugged and wakes up in St. Joseph, a mental hospital administrated by Dr. Brown. She finds five other inmates that had a near death experience and also claim that Death is coming for them.
